Click the "Contact Us" link on
AUSTIN KAYAK's site, then ask them for a quote for Hobie Part #38652001.
They will then send you a reply with the price and a customized link that will allow you to order it. This is the same for any Hobie part that they don't list on their site.

The only think I can think of that you would
have to do is purchase the Hobie TI cradles. SES and I opted for three cradles instead of two which requires and extra crossmember and fittings. If you are happy with two cradles, the Hobie offering is probably cheaper than purchasing a 350 and the cradle set.
The Hobie 350 was not available when we put these trailers together. One may be able to get the extra crossmember from Trailex if you wanted to add a third cradle to it.
Edit: Just remembered, you also would need new crossmembers as the TI cradles will NOT work on the crossmembers that come with a Trailex 350.
